1. 66ddfbb TetherControllerTest: Add tests for getTetherStats with BPF maps by Hungming Chen · 6 years ago
  2. 5c5ff33 Merge "netdutils: make {EXPECT, ASSERT}_OK for Status and Status-like objects" by Nucca Chen · 6 years ago
  3. 9d338ee netdutils: make {EXPECT, ASSERT}_OK for Status and Status-like objects by Hungming Chen · 6 years ago
  4. ec2e5b8 Merge "DO NOT MERGE - Skip QQ2A.200305.003 in stage-aosp-master" into stage-aosp-master by TreeHugger Robot · 6 years ago
  5. c610f19 Merge "Skip QQ2A.200113.001 in stage-aosp-master" into stage-aosp-master by TreeHugger Robot · 6 years ago
  6. b455d08 Pass connectInfo only if ro.vendor.redirect_socket_calls is set am: 89863936e1 by Automerger Merge Worker · 6 years ago
  7. 95d8203 Revert "Revert "Netd callbacks for socket calls in Bionic"" am: 22e5fb8014 by Automerger Merge Worker · 6 years ago
  8. 9272bb3 DO NOT MERGE - Skip QQ2A.200305.003 in stage-aosp-master by Xin Li · 6 years ago
  9. 59b1f70 Skip QQ2A.200113.001 in stage-aosp-master by Xin Li · 6 years ago
  10. 8986393 Pass connectInfo only if ro.vendor.redirect_socket_calls is set by Ken Chen · 6 years ago
  11. 22e5fb8 Revert "Revert "Netd callbacks for socket calls in Bionic"" by Ken Chen · 6 years ago
  12. 34c8839 Merge "Revert "Netd callbacks for socket calls in Bionic"" am: df570669da by Automerger Merge Worker · 6 years ago
  13. df57066 Merge "Revert "Netd callbacks for socket calls in Bionic"" by Nicolas Geoffray · 6 years ago
  14. 6832af8 Revert "Netd callbacks for socket calls in Bionic" by Nicolas Geoffray · 6 years ago
  15. 37b0307 Merge "Netd callbacks for socket calls in Bionic" am: 860ae7cd02 by Automerger Merge Worker · 6 years ago
  16. 860ae7c Merge "Netd callbacks for socket calls in Bionic" by Ken Chen · 6 years ago
  17. d2b6247 Merge "Revert "bpf progs depend on system/core/libcutils/include"" am: de69647035 by Automerger Merge Worker · 6 years ago
  18. de69647 Merge "Revert "bpf progs depend on system/core/libcutils/include"" by Maciej Żenczykowski · 6 years ago
  19. bab5bda BinderTest: Add minimum tests for TetherController add/remove BPF rule methods am: 9257104bad by Automerger Merge Worker · 6 years ago
  20. 9257104 BinderTest: Add minimum tests for TetherController add/remove BPF rule methods by Hungming Chen · 6 years ago
  21. 1b0d887 Merge "TetherController: A followup change refactors getTetherStats" am: d5742aec79 by Automerger Merge Worker · 6 years ago
  22. d5742ae Merge "TetherController: A followup change refactors getTetherStats" by Treehugger Robot · 6 years ago
  23. 395bb83 TetherController - clear both ebpf tether offload maps on startup am: 109ac535fc by Automerger Merge Worker · 6 years ago
  24. 68dade3 TetherController: A followup change refactors getTetherStats by Hungming Chen · 6 years ago
  25. b717b2a Merge "TetherController: Process tether stats from bpf maps" am: cf09d97710 by Automerger Merge Worker · 6 years ago
  26. 109ac53 TetherController - clear both ebpf tether offload maps on startup by Maciej Żenczykowski · 6 years ago
  27. cf09d97 Merge "TetherController: Process tether stats from bpf maps" by Nucca Chen · 6 years ago
  28. 3a1f729 mark cgroupsock/inet/create ebpf program as requiring 4.14+ kernel am: c07dbe4273 by Automerger Merge Worker · 6 years ago
  29. c2e95fb TetherController: Process tether stats from bpf maps by Hungming Chen · 6 years ago
  30. c07dbe4 mark cgroupsock/inet/create ebpf program as requiring 4.14+ kernel by Maciej Żenczykowski · 6 years ago
  31. 1862ca2 Make netd depend on it's ebpf programs. am: f428d6e86e by Automerger Merge Worker · 6 years ago
  32. f428d6e Make netd depend on it's ebpf programs. by Maciej Żenczykowski · 6 years ago
  33. f63ca58 Revert "bpf progs depend on system/core/libcutils/include" by Maciej Żenczykowski · 6 years ago
  34. 8fddf97 implement tether offloading eBPF program am: a76543eab9 by Automerger Merge Worker · 6 years ago
  35. a76543e implement tether offloading eBPF program by Maciej Żenczykowski · 6 years ago
  36. f24eb88 Netd callbacks for socket calls in Bionic by Praveen Moongalam Thyagarajan · 6 years ago
  37. 115b306 Merge "eliminate changeOwnerAndMode()" am: 18ebb8a072 by Automerger Merge Worker · 6 years ago
  38. 18ebb8a Merge "eliminate changeOwnerAndMode()" by Treehugger Robot · 6 years ago
  39. 2330323 Merge "TetherController - print less errors on bpf unsupporting devices" am: 57452a6711 by Automerger Merge Worker · 6 years ago
  40. 57452a6 Merge "TetherController - print less errors on bpf unsupporting devices" by Treehugger Robot · 6 years ago
  41. 4d81a47 Merge "ClatdController - simplify startup" am: e5971dba4c by Automerger Merge Worker · 6 years ago
  42. e5971db Merge "ClatdController - simplify startup" by Treehugger Robot · 6 years ago
  43. 2d725c8 bpf progs depend on system/core/libcutils/include am: e49637e71a by Automerger Merge Worker · 6 years ago
  44. e64baf4 ClatdController - simplify startup by Maciej Żenczykowski · 6 years ago
  45. aef1301 TetherController - print less errors on bpf unsupporting devices by Maciej Żenczykowski · 6 years ago
  46. 565b6fb eliminate changeOwnerAndMode() by Maciej Żenczykowski · 6 years ago
  47. e49637e bpf progs depend on system/core/libcutils/include by Maciej Żenczykowski · 6 years ago
  48. d39e390 Merge "NetworkController: Clear all clsact stubs in initialization" am: c49e8f4e99 by Maciej Żenczykowski · 6 years ago
  49. c49e8f4 Merge "NetworkController: Clear all clsact stubs in initialization" by Maciej Żenczykowski · 6 years ago
  50. 4db1eb0 Merge "OffloadUtilsTest - adjust kernel cutoff point to EXTENDED_4_19" am: 0c9a3d32ca by Treehugger Robot · 6 years ago
  51. a63083d Merge "OffloadUtilsTest - make test pass on 4.19" am: 057749921f by Treehugger Robot · 6 years ago
  52. 0c9a3d3 Merge "OffloadUtilsTest - adjust kernel cutoff point to EXTENDED_4_19" by Treehugger Robot · 6 years ago
  53. 0577499 Merge "OffloadUtilsTest - make test pass on 4.19" by Treehugger Robot · 6 years ago
  54. 4001915 Add binder IPCs to add and remove downstream IPv6 tethering rules am: e801d3cb07 by Lorenzo Colitti · 6 years ago
  55. 09e8ca1 OffloadUtilsTest - adjust kernel cutoff point to EXTENDED_4_19 by waynema · 6 years ago
  56. e801d3c Add binder IPCs to add and remove downstream IPv6 tethering rules by Lorenzo Colitti · 6 years ago
  57. 228cffa NetworkController: Clear all clsact stubs in initialization by Hungming Chen · 6 years ago
  58. a041ba5 OffloadUtilsTest - make test pass on 4.19 by Maciej Żenczykowski · 6 years ago
  59. f17bd94 bpf_net_helpers - add definition for bpf_skb_change_head am: 5e0c80aee0 by Maciej Żenczykowski · 6 years ago
  60. 5e0c80a bpf_net_helpers - add definition for bpf_skb_change_head by Maciej Żenczykowski · 6 years ago
  61. 24396c1 OffloadUtilsTest - fix yoda conditions am: 25405e729f by Maciej Żenczykowski · 6 years ago
  62. de1d984 OffloadUtilsTest - enforce CLOEXEC being set am: 29147c4437 by Maciej Żenczykowski · 6 years ago
  63. 25405e7 OffloadUtilsTest - fix yoda conditions by Maciej Żenczykowski · 6 years ago
  64. 29147c4 OffloadUtilsTest - enforce CLOEXEC being set by Maciej Żenczykowski · 6 years ago
  65. e23655e OffloadUtilsTest - adjust for medium age kernels am: 59f2fdfd93 by Maciej Żenczykowski · 6 years ago
  66. 59f2fdf OffloadUtilsTest - adjust for medium age kernels by Maciej Żenczykowski · 6 years ago
  67. 0ef31d0 TetherController: attach/detach tether bpf program to upstream interface am: 1da9008a49 by Hungming Chen · 6 years ago
  68. 1da9008 TetherController: attach/detach tether bpf program to upstream interface by Hungming Chen · 6 years ago
  69. d2c9de6 OffloadUtils: move existing ethernet device check to isEthernet() helper am: ec203383d2 by Hungming Chen · 6 years ago
  70. ec20338 OffloadUtils: move existing ethernet device check to isEthernet() helper by Hungming Chen · 6 years ago
  71. 4ad2927 Move attaching and detaching clsact from ClatdController to RouteController am: 7f72543f45 by Hungming Chen · 6 years ago
  72. 7f72543 Move attaching and detaching clsact from ClatdController to RouteController by Hungming Chen · 6 years ago
  73. fa8cf33 Add a dump method to TetherController am: 52db3916ee by Lorenzo Colitti · 6 years ago
  74. 210a6fd OffloadUtils - implement tcFilterAddDevIngressTether() am: 58efd78f17 by Maciej Żenczykowski · 6 years ago
  75. 52db391 Add a dump method to TetherController by Lorenzo Colitti · 6 years ago
  76. 58efd78 OffloadUtils - implement tcFilterAddDevIngressTether() by Maciej Żenczykowski · 6 years ago
  77. 33ad927 Clat - rename bpf attaching functions am: 3316382793 by Maciej Żenczykowski · 6 years ago
  78. f15b89f OffloadUtils - rename some constants in prep for tether support am: 241e1d9b08 by Maciej Żenczykowski · 6 years ago
  79. 4a1cb9c OffloadUtils - rejuggle tcFilterAddDevBpf parameters am: e9207f6021 by Maciej Żenczykowski · 6 years ago
  80. 3316382 Clat - rename bpf attaching functions by Maciej Żenczykowski · 6 years ago
  81. 241e1d9 OffloadUtils - rename some constants in prep for tether support by Maciej Żenczykowski · 6 years ago
  82. e9207f6 OffloadUtils - rejuggle tcFilterAddDevBpf parameters by Maciej Żenczykowski · 6 years ago
  83. de87267 OffloadUtils - introduce tcFilterDelDevIngressTether() am: 830a15e702 by Maciej Żenczykowski · 6 years ago
  84. 5e3b60a OffloadUtils - Introduce 'EGRESS' and 'INGRESS' helper constants. am: 86400031a2 by Maciej Żenczykowski · 6 years ago
  85. 8ce6ca9 OffloadUtils - Introduce 'RAWIP' and 'ETHER' helper constants. am: ad73089954 by Maciej Żenczykowski · 6 years ago
  86. 7a793ec OffloadUtils - use less macros am: 77eabde0c1 by Maciej Żenczykowski · 6 years ago
  87. 830a15e OffloadUtils - introduce tcFilterDelDevIngressTether() by Maciej Żenczykowski · 6 years ago
  88. 8640003 OffloadUtils - Introduce 'EGRESS' and 'INGRESS' helper constants. by Maciej Żenczykowski · 6 years ago
  89. ad73089 OffloadUtils - Introduce 'RAWIP' and 'ETHER' helper constants. by Maciej Żenczykowski · 6 years ago
  90. 77eabde OffloadUtils - use less macros by Maciej Żenczykowski · 6 years ago
  91. 4109c63 OffloadUtils - simplify netlink socket lifetime am: f89e9113ca by Maciej Żenczykowski · 6 years ago
  92. f55a2a7 OffloadUtils - implement getTetherStatsMapFd() am: 66ce72dad0 by Maciej Żenczykowski · 6 years ago
  93. 1cf2680 Merge "add an ebpf offload tethering statistics map" am: adff5426c9 by Maciej Żenczykowski · 6 years ago
  94. f89e911 OffloadUtils - simplify netlink socket lifetime by Maciej Żenczykowski · 6 years ago
  95. 66ce72d OffloadUtils - implement getTetherStatsMapFd() by Maciej Żenczykowski · 6 years ago
  96. adff542 Merge "add an ebpf offload tethering statistics map" by Maciej Żenczykowski · 6 years ago
  97. 0510b01 add an ebpf offload tethering statistics map by Maciej Żenczykowski · 6 years ago
  98. 34147f9 stop using 'DEFINE_BPF_MAP_NO_ACCESSORS' macro am: 4256f65599 by Maciej Żenczykowski · 6 years ago
  99. 4256f65 stop using 'DEFINE_BPF_MAP_NO_ACCESSORS' macro by Maciej Żenczykowski · 6 years ago
  100. edaa0a7 OffloadUtils - implement getTetherIngressProgFd() am: 4acd4e8912 by Automerger Merge Worker · 6 years ago